You know, I do stories with Sims too but can hit that dry spell you can in the story. It was frustrating, I know you plan your stories out, and set the Sims to work for the visuals. However, I hit a dry spell, and instead of giving up on the game or the story, I just started playing the game and letting the story tell itself. I don't let the game control all of the story, I just stopped forcing the story into the game (setting deadlines or expectations on the timing of your story can do that).
Basically, it is keeping the story in mind, providing excellent "sets" for background wherever your Sims may go, and then playing the game while interjecting the story into the game when opportunities show up. There are times when my story Sims simply have a regular day, and there is not much story involved, and that's just not part of the story. It keeps me from getting burnt out on the game trying to make a story happen, and I will still tell the same story (it's not random), but it will just happen when it happens. I get to have fun playing the game in between the times the story jumps up and takes over.
Maybe that makes sense and maybe it doesn't, but it works for me, and I really like the game, as well as writing the stories, but I am just not going to let one ruin the other for me.
